How many solutions does the following equation have?<br> |3x + 12| = 18 (5 points)
DedPeter [7]

Answer: 2 solutions.

The given equation breaks down into these two equations

3x+12 = 18 and 3x+12 = -18

Basically 3x+12 equal to plus 18 and minus 18. This is due to the fact that something like |x| = 7 means x = 7 or x = -7, ie those x values are exactly seven units away from zero on the number line.

If you want to solve each equation, then

3x+12 = 18

3x = 18-12

3x = 6

x = 6/3

x = 2 is one solution

and

3x+12 = -18

3x = -18-12

3x = -30

x = -30/3

x = -10 is the other solution
